Adding Font Awesome Icons to Sidebar Widgets and More

1589275844648.png

Add extra.less to the template.
Code:
.block {
    h3:before {
        display: inline-block;
        .m-faBase();
        padding-right: 3px;
    }

    &[data-widget-section="staffMembers"] {
        h3 {
            .m-faBefore("\f0e3");
        }
    }

    &[data-widget-section="onlineNow"] {
        h3 {
            .m-faBefore("\f007")
        }
    }

    &[data-widget-definition="new_profile_posts"] {
        h3 {
            .m-faBefore("\f086")
        }
    }

    &[data-widget-definition="forum_statistics"] {
        h3 {
            .m-faBefore("\f080")
        }
    }

    &[data-widget-definition="share_page"] {
        h3 {
            .m-faBefore("\f14d")
        }
    }

    &[data-widget-definition="find_member"] {
        h3 {
            .m-faBefore("\f002")
        }
    }

    &[data-widget-definition="newest_members"] {
        h3 {
            .m-faBefore("\f234")
        }
    }

    &[data-widget-definition="birthdays"] {
        h3 {
            .m-faBefore("\f1fd")
        }
    }

    &[data-widget-definition="xfrm_new_resources"] {
        h3 {
            .m-faBefore("\f187")
        }
    }

    &[data-widget-definition="xfrm_top_resources"] {
        h3 {
            .m-faBefore("\f091")
        }
    }

    &[data-widget-definition="xfrm_latest_reviews"] {
        h3 {
            .m-faBefore("\f005")
        }
    }

    &[data-widget-key="xfrm_overview_top_authors"] {
        h3.block-minorHeader {
            .m-faBefore("\f201")
        }
    }
}
 
Back
Top